Method: users.settings.cse.identities.delete

Löscht eine Identität für die clientseitige Verschlüsselung. Der authentifizierte Nutzer kann die Identität nicht mehr verwenden, um verschlüsselte Nachrichten zu senden.

Sie können die Identität nach dem Löschen nicht wiederherstellen. Verwenden Sie stattdessen die Methode identities.create, um eine weitere Identität mit derselben Konfiguration zu erstellen.

Administratoren, die Identitäten und Schlüsselpaare für Nutzer in ihrer Organisation verwalten, müssen Anfragen mit einem Dienstkonto autorisieren, das domainweite Delegierungsberechtigungen hat, um Nutzer mit dem Bereich https://www.googleapis.com/auth/gmail.settings.basic zu imitieren.

Für Nutzer, die ihre eigenen Identitäten und Schlüsselpaare verwalten, muss die Hardware-Schlüsselverschlüsselung aktiviert und konfiguriert sein.

HTTP-Anfrage

DELETE https://gmail.googleapis.com/gmail/v1/users/{userId}/settings/cse/identities/{cseEmailAddress}

Die URL verwendet die Syntax der gRPC-Transcodierung.

Pfadparameter

Parameter
userId

string

Die primäre E-Mail-Adresse des Antragstellers. Um den authentifizierten Nutzer anzugeben, können Sie den speziellen Wert me verwenden.

cseEmailAddress

string

Die primäre E‑Mail-Adresse, die mit der entfernten Identitätskonfiguration für die clientseitige Verschlüsselung verknüpft ist.

Anfragetext

Der Anfragetext muss leer sein.

Antworttext

Wenn der Vorgang erfolgreich abgeschlossen wurde, ist der Antworttext ein leeres JSON-Objekt.

Autorisierungsbereiche

Erfordert einen der folgenden OAuth-Bereiche:

  • https://www.googleapis.com/auth/gmail.settings.basic
  • https://www.googleapis.com/auth/gmail.settings.sharing

Weitere Informationen finden Sie unter OAuth 2.0 Overview.